Problems solved by technology

However, the efficiency of the current atmospheric pressure plasma treatment of wastewater is generally low. The main measures to improve the treatment efficiency are as follows: First, use other advanced oxidation technologies such as ultrasonic technology to cooperate with plasma water treatment, such as the patent ZL201410337343.7 "plasma cooperative ultrasonic Cavitation Effect Wastewater Treatment Reactor", but this patent fails to make full use of the ultraviolet rays generated by the plasma, resulting in a waste of energy; the second is to use physical methods such as spraying, aeration, and mechanical disturbance to increase the contact area between the plasma and the wastewater. For example, the patent 201610541119.9 "a plasma treatment device for landfill leachate", but the wastewater treatment capacity of this patent is small, and the ultraviolet rays generated by the plasma cannot be fully utilized; the third is to use an array discharge structure to generate more activity Substances act on wastewater, such as patent 201610183437.2 "An array type high-density water dielectric barrier discharge wastewater treatment device", but this patent will cause a decrease in treatment efficiency due to recycling in the same container
Therefore, there are still two major problems at present: (1) the ultraviolet rays generated by the plasma cannot be fully utilized; (2) the relationship between the area in contact with the plasma and the wastewater and the treatment flow is difficult to coordinate, and the treatment flow is often insufficient when the contact area is large

Abstract

The invention discloses a water treatment device through combination of atmospheric pressure plasma jet, ultrasonic wave and catalysis. The water treatment device comprises a gas-liquid two-phase reaction unit, an ultrasonic radiation unit, a gas flow adjusting unit, a liquid flow adjusting unit, a gas-liquid separation unit, an optical detection unit, a water quality analysis unit, and a drivingunit; and a photocatalysis unit is arranged in the gas-liquid two-phase reaction unit. An active substance of plasma generated in a gas phase by the atmospheric pressure plasma jet (APPJ) is injectedto a water treatment reactor for degrading pollutant molecules in liquid phase organic waste water, the atmospheric pressure plasma jet, ultrasonic effect of the ultrasonic radiation unit and the photocatalysis of the photocatalysis unit generate cooperative effect, the active substance for enhancing gas phase discharge can process the organic waste water, and the waste water processing efficiencyis effectively increased.
